Local Pasadena Residents Arrested in Anne Arundel County Drug Smuggling Attempt

On January 22, 2024, the Anne Arundel County Department of Detention Facilities stopped a drug smuggling attempt. The suspect, Caitlyn Nicole Cain, 26, from Pasadena, was arrested and charged. The drugs, believed to be Suboxone, were meant for an inmate.

The Anne Arundel County Police Criminal Gang Unit worked with the Department of Detention Facility Security Threat Group Unit. They identified the intended recipient of the drugs as Malique Gabriel Williams, 24, also from Pasadena. Williams knew about the smuggling attempt beforehand.

Williams was charged on February 9, 2024, after an investigation. The Maryland State Police, Anne Arundel County Police Department, and Anne Arundel County Department of Detention Facilities worked together on this case.

The investigation was part of the Maryland Criminal Intelligence Network (MCIN). This initiative aims to identify and break up criminal organizations. The Governor’s Office of Crime Prevention & Policy supports MCIN with grant funding and strategic help.
